Output 3cdec3a4ceddb07aaf65f63c5160c23f11e3fea6bbc9fc6f51a0986c827e5d0d:1

value
64949270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32d6510d01e46ea987eeb54c0aadb8249b7d3b17 OP_EQUAL
address
36KpT7ZqpCfAEAfxM2rTA61KRJ6fcVvETg
transaction
3cdec3a4ceddb07aaf65f63c5160c23f11e3fea6bbc9fc6f51a0986c827e5d0d
confirmations
319621
spent
true